1.Study on the Application of Preoperative Visits Based on Lean Management Theory in the Preoperative Psychological Status of Patients Undergoing Cardiopulmonary Bypass Surgery
Xiang-yi OUYANG ; Wen-juan MO ; Li-jun LI ; Yuan-song WANG ; Jia-qi LI ; Yi-qi WANG
Progress in Modern Biomedicine 2025;25(9):1584-1592
Objective:To explore the effect of preoperative visits based on lean management theory in the preoperative psychological state of patients undergoing cardiopulmonary bypass surgery.Methods:According to the coin toss method,72 patients undergoing cardiopulmonary bypass surgery admitted to the Cardiothoracic Surgery Department of Chenzhou First People's Hospital from May 2024 to August 2024 were randomly divided into control group and observation group,with 36 cases in each group.The control group was given routine preoperative visits,and the observation group was given preoperative visits based on lean management theory on the basis of the control group.The psychological state,information demand level,vital signs and satisfaction of the patients were compared between the two groups 1 day before operation and when entering the room.Results:After intervention,the scores of State Anxiety Scale(S-AI)and Amsterdam Preoperative Anxiety and Information Scale(APAIS)were decreased in both groups,and the observation group were significantly lower than control group(P<0.05).The vital signs(heart rate,systolic blood pressure and diastolic blood pressure)in observation group were lower than control group(P<0.05).After intervention,the satisfaction of patients in observation group was significantly increased(P<0.05).Conclusion:The implementation of preoperative visit based on lean management theory can help improve the preoperative psychological state of patients undergoing cardiopulmonary bypass surgery,eliminate anxiety,provide patients with more targeted surgical information support for patients,stabilize patients 'vital signs,and improve patients' satisfaction.
2.Proficiency evaluation of large language models in medical laboratory technology education
Yang WANG ; Jiahao WU ; Fan ZHANG ; Jing CHENG ; Hongxia TAN ; Juan OUYANG ; Junxun LI
Chinese Journal of Medical Education Research 2025;24(11):1447-1453
Objective:To assess the professional knowledge proficiency of mainstream large language models (LLMs) in medical laboratory education and to explore their potential as educational aids for medical laboratory technology students.Methods:A comprehensive evaluation was conducted using 400 authentic questions from the 2023 Chinese National Clinical Medical Laboratory Technician Qualification Examination. Five LLMs (Copilot, Grok, Yuanbao, Doubao, and Kimi) were tested through two-round interactions using zero-shot prompting and interaction-optimized prompting strategies. The accuracy of answers and the quality of generated content were evaluated. Performance disparities were analyzed using Cochran's Q test. Content quality was scored through the CLEAR framework (completeness, lack of false information, evidence-based reasoning, appropriateness, relevance).Results:In the first-round test, Doubao achieved the highest overall accuracy rate (375/400). The overall accuracy rates of Doubao and Yuanbao significantly outperformed Copilot and Kimi ( P<0.001). After the second-round interactive optimization, the accuracy rate of Kimi significantly improved ( P<0.05), whereas other LLMs showed slight improvements ( P>0.05). Doubao still had the highest overall accuracy rate (380/400). The overall accuracy rates of Doubao and Yuanbao significantly outperformed Copilot ( P<0.005). Evaluation based on the CLEAR framework revealed that Yuanbao, Doubao, and Kimi significantly outperformed foreign models in the dimensions of evidence-based reasoning ( P<0.003) and completeness ( P<0.05), demonstrating standardized citation of authoritative evidence and superior content quality. Conclusions:The tested LLMs possess extensive medical laboratory knowledge. The accuracy of their answers and the quality of the generated content can be improved through single-question input, specifying evidence requirements, and enabling advanced reasoning functions. Domestic LLMs are comparable to foreign LLMs in terms of accuracy, and have significant advantages in the dimensions of evidence-based reasoning and completeness. LLMs can serve as auxiliary tools for learning professional knowledge in medical laboratory technology.

5.Chinese expert consensus on blood support mode and blood transfusion strategies for emergency treatment of severe trauma patients (version 2024)

Chinese Journal of Trauma 2024;40(10):865-881
Patients with severe trauma require an extremely timely treatment and transfusion plays an irreplaceable role in the emergency treatment of such patients. An increasing number of evidence-based medicinal evidences and clinical practices suggest that patients with severe traumatic bleeding benefit from early transfusion of low-titer group O whole blood or hemostatic resuscitation with red blood cells, plasma and platelet of a balanced ratio. However, the current domestic mode of blood supply cannot fully meet the requirements of timely and effective blood transfusion for emergency treatment of patients with severe trauma in clinical practice. In order to solve the key problems in blood supply and blood transfusion strategies for emergency treatment of severe trauma, Branch of Clinical Transfusion Medicine of Chinese Medical Association, Group for Trauma Emergency Care and Multiple Injuries of Trauma Branch of Chinese Medical Association, Young Scholar Group of Disaster Medicine Branch of Chinese Medical Association organized domestic experts of blood transfusion medicine and trauma treatment to jointly formulate Chinese expert consensus on blood support mode and blood transfusion strategies for emergency treatment of severe trauma patients ( version 2024). Based on the evidence-based medical evidence and Delphi method of expert consultation and voting, 10 recommendations were put forward from two aspects of blood support mode and transfusion strategies, aiming to provide a reference for transfusion resuscitation in the emergency treatment of severe trauma and further improve the success rate of treatment of patients with severe trauma.
6.Effects of paeoniflorin regulating autophagy pathway to improve ocular trabecular reticulum cell dysfunction
Li XIAO ; Min OUYANG ; Yun-teng WANG ; Juan WANG ; Dan JIA
The Chinese Journal of Clinical Pharmacology 2024;40(24):3563-3567
Objective To explore the mechanism by which paeoniflorin improves trabecular meshwork(TM)cell dysfunction.Methods C57BL/6J mice were randomly divided into the following groups:Control group(no treatment),model group(glaucoma model constructed by ocular perfusion)and paeoniflorin group(glaucoma model followed by treatment with 50 mg·kg-1 paeoniflorin).Each group consisted of 12 mice.After 14 days of treatment,intraocular pressure was measured;and trabecular meshwork tissue was collected.TdT mediated dUDP nick end labeling(TUNEL)assay was performed to detect cell apoptosis.Western blot was used to measure protein expression levels.HTMC cells were randomly divided into the following groups:Normal group(cultured under standard conditions),rapamycin group(50 μmol·L-1 rapamycin as an autophagy inducer),experimental-L group(50 μmol·L-1 rapamycin+10 μmol·L-1 paeoniflorin)and experimental-H group(50 μmol·L-1 rapamycin+30μmol·L-1 paeoniflorin).Western blot was used to measure protein expression levels.Methyl thiazolyl tetrazolium(MTT)assay and flow cytometry were applied to evaluate cell proliferation and apoptosis.Results After 14 days of treatment,the intraocular pressure in the control,model and paeoniflorin groups were(12.81±0.83),(26.31±1.85)and(20.64±1.77)mmHg,respectively;the positive cell rate detected by the TUNEL assay were(4.86±0.44)%,(30.32±5.15)%and(15.08±1.92)%,respectively;the levels of microtubule associated protein 1 light chain 3(LC3)Ⅱ/LC3 Ⅰ protein were 0.51±0.06,1.33±0.13 and 0.72±0.08,respectively;Collagen Ⅰ protein levels were 0.45±0.07,1.11±0.12 and 0.72±0.05,respectively.The above indexes of the model group were statistically significant compared with the control group,and the above indexes of the paeoniflorin group were statistically significant compared with the model group(P<0.001,P<0.01).The LC3 Ⅱ/LC3 Ⅰ protein levels in the normal,rapamycin,experimental-L,experimental-H groups were 0.40±0.03,1.54±0.10,0.98±0.10 and 0.64±0.06,respectively;the cell viability rates were(100.00±6.25)%,(65.96±6.16)%,(75.22±5.54)%and(82.15±5.14)%,respectively;the apoptosis rates were(4.80±0.37)%,(19.64±0.97)%,(16.10±0.93)%and(13.16±0.94)%,respectively.The above indexes in the rapamycin group were significantly different from those in the normal group,and the above indexes in the experimental-L,-H groups were significantly different from those in the rapamycin group(P<0.001,P<0.05).Conclusion Paeoniflorin may improve trabecular meshwork cell dysfunction by regulating autophagy and reducing cell apoptosis,which may provide potential therapeutic strategies for glaucoma.

8.A new bibenzyl derivative from stems of Dendrobium officinale.
Wei-Tong MENG ; Xiao MENG ; Li-Ting NIU ; Si-Si ZHANG ; Chun-Jie OUYANG ; Chun-Hua DING ; Ling-Juan ZHU ; Xue ZHANG
China Journal of Chinese Materia Medica 2023;48(3):700-706
Eleven compounds were isolated from the 95% ethanol extract of the stems of Dendrobium officinale after water extraction by various modern chromatographic techniques, such as silica gel column chromatography(CC), octadecyl-silica(ODS) CC, Sephadex LH-20 CC, preparative thin layer chromatography(PTLC) and preparative high performance liquid chromatography(PHPLC). According to spectroscopic analyses(MS, 1D-NMR, 2D-NMR) combined with optical rotation data and calculated electronic circular dichroism(ECD), their structures were identified as dendrocandin Y(1), 4,4'-dihydroxybibenzyl(2), 3-hydroxy-4',5-dimethoxybibenzyl(3), 3,3'-dihydroxy-5-methoxybibenzyl(4), 3-hydroxy-3',4',5-trimethoxybibenzyl(5), crepidatin(6), alternariol(7), 4-hydroxy-3-methoxypropiophenone(8), 3-hydroxy-4,5-dimethoxypropiophenone(9), auriculatum A(10) and hyperalcohol(11). Among them, compound 1 was a new bibenzyl derivative; compounds 2 and 7-11 have not been previously reported from Dendrobium plants; compound 6 was reported from D.officinale for the first time. Compounds 3-6 exhibited potent antioxidant activity with IC_(50) values of 3.11-9.05 μmol·L~(-1) in ABTS radical scavenging assay. Compound 4 showed significant inhibitory effect on α-glucosidase, with IC_(50) value of 17.42 μmol·L~(-1), indicating that it boasted hypoglycemic activity.

9.Application of case-based study combined with traditional lecture in the course of Laboratory Medicine and Clinical Sciences
Junxun LI ; Peisong CHEN ; Juan OUYANG ; Yanhong SUN ; Min LIU
Chinese Journal of Medical Education Research 2022;21(6):654-658
Objective:To evaluate the effectiveness of the course of Laboratory Medicine and Clinical Sciences in the Laboratory Medicine Faculty of Sun Yat-sen University. Methods:Twenty-four undergraduate students in Batch 2016 of Medical Laboratory Faculty were divided into small groups (4-6 students per group). They learned each case in groups before class. In the first session of each class, the case-based study (CBS) tutor would randomly assign case-related questions to the students. Students were required to present their answers in class. The CBS tutor would guide the students to discuss the case further. In the second session, a lecture associated with the case would be given by a special subject lecturer. After the course, students, tutors and lecturers were given questionnaires and were randomly interviewed to comprehensively understand the course's effectiveness. SPSS 19.0 was used for statistics.Results:Most case discussion tutors agreed that they could guide students to discuss clinical cases well in class and give comments according to students' presentations (93.75%, 15/16). Most of the lecturers agreed that they could well guide students to think about the relationship between laboratory and clinical diagnosis and treatment in class (91.67%, 11/12). Both teachers and students had very positive evaluations of the learning mode, learning content, inspiration to students, and teachers' ability of this course. All the teachers and students agreed that the learning mode of combining CBS with special subject lecture was more helpful for the students to systematically learn medical knowledge compared with a CBS session alone or a lecture alone.Conclusion:The course, Laboratory Medicine and Clinical Sciences, which combines the CBS with the traditional lecture mode, integrates the advantages of the two learning modes. It not only stimulates students' enthusiasm for active learning, deepens clinical knowledge memory, and builds a clinical thinking model, but also enriches the teaching modes of medical laboratory education.
10.Clinical features of intestinal polyps and risk factors for secondary intussusception in children: an analysis of 2 669 cases.
Can-Lin LI ; Yan-Hong LUO ; Hong-Juan OUYANG ; Li LIU ; Wen-Ting ZHANG ; Na JIANG ; Jia-Qi DUAN ; Mei-Zheng ZHAN ; Cheng-Xi LIU ; Jie-Yu YOU ; Yong LI ; Hong-Mei ZHAO
Chinese Journal of Contemporary Pediatrics 2022;24(5):530-535
OBJECTIVES:
To study the clinical features of intestinal polyps and the risk factors for secondary intussusception in children.
METHODS:
A retrospective analysis was performed for the medical data of 2 669 children with intestinal polyps. According to the presence or absence of secondary intussusception, they were divided into two groups: intussusception (n=346) and non-intussusception (n=2 323). Related medical data were compared between the two groups. The multivariate logistic regression analysis was used to identify the risk factors for secondary intussusception.
RESULTS:
Among the children with intestinal polyps, 62.42% were preschool children, and the male/female ratio was 2.08∶1; 92.66% had hematochezia as disease onset, and 94.34% had left colonic polyps and rectal polyps. There were 346 cases of secondary intussusception, with an incidence rate of 12.96% (346/2 669). Large polyps (OR=1.644, P<0.001), multiple polyps (≥2) (OR=6.034, P<0.001), and lobulated polyps (OR=93.801, P<0.001) were the risk factors for secondary intussusception.
CONCLUSIONS
Intestinal polyps in children often occur in preschool age, mostly in boys, and most of the children have hematochezia as disease onset, with the predilection sites of the left colon and the rectum. Larger polyps, multiple polyps, and lobulated polyps may increase the risk of secondary intussusception, and endoscopic intervention is needed as early as possible to improve prognosis.
